Understanding Revefenacin: An Overview
Before diving into the topic of health insurance coverage, let’s first understand what Revefenacin is and how it works. Revefenacin is a long-acting muscarinic antagonist (LAMA) bronchodilator, which means it helps open up the airways in the lungs, making it easier to breathe for individuals with COPD.
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) is a progressive lung disease that causes breathing difficulties. It is characterized by symptoms such as shortness of breath, wheezing, coughing, and chest tightness. COPD is a chronic condition that requires long-term management.
What is Revefenacin?
Revefenacin is available in the form of an inhalation solution, which is used with a specialized inhaler called a nebulizer. This allows the medication to be delivered directly into the lungs, providing targeted relief for COPD symptoms.
The inhalation solution contains Revefenacin, which is a selective antagonist of the M3 receptor subtype in the airways. By targeting this specific receptor, Revefenacin helps to relax and widen the muscles surrounding the airways, allowing for improved airflow.
How Does Revefenacin Work?
Revefenacin works by blocking specific receptors in the airways, which helps relax and widen the muscles surrounding the airways. This action reduces the constriction of the airways, making it easier to breathe for individuals with COPD.
When inhaled, Revefenacin binds to the M3 receptors in the smooth muscles of the airways. This binding prevents the activation of the receptor, which in turn inhibits the contraction of the smooth muscles. By preventing the muscles from contracting, Revefenacin helps to keep the airways open, allowing for improved airflow and easier breathing.
It is important to note that Revefenacin is a long-acting bronchodilator, meaning its effects can last for up to 24 hours. This makes it a convenient option for individuals with COPD who require regular bronchodilation to manage their symptoms throughout the day.
Revefenacin is typically prescribed as part of a comprehensive treatment plan for COPD, which may include other medications, lifestyle changes, and pulmonary rehabilitation. It is important to follow the prescribed dosage and instructions provided by your healthcare provider to ensure optimal results and minimize the risk of side effects.

The Role of Health Insurance in Covering Prescription Drugs
Health insurance plays a crucial role in covering the costs associated with prescription medications. However, the extent of coverage for specific drugs can vary depending on various factors. Understanding how health insurance works for medications is essential when considering the coverage for Revefenacin.
How Health Insurance Works for Medications
When it comes to prescription drugs, health insurance plans typically categorize medications into different tiers. Each tier represents a different level of coverage and associated cost-sharing for the insured individual. Revefenacin may fall into a specific tier that determines the amount you will be responsible for paying out-of-pocket.
It is important to note that the tier placement of a medication is not solely based on its cost. Factors such as the drug’s therapeutic value, its potential side effects, and the availability of generic alternatives also come into play. Insurance companies carefully evaluate these factors to determine the appropriate tier placement for each medication.
Moreover, the coverage for Revefenacin may also be influenced by the insurance plan’s formulary. A formulary is a list of medications that a particular insurance plan covers. Insurance companies often negotiate with pharmaceutical manufacturers to include certain drugs on their formularies. The inclusion of a medication on the formulary can affect the coverage and cost-sharing requirements for the insured individual.

Out-of-Pocket Costs for Revefenacin
Even if your health insurance covers Revefenacin, there may still be out-of-pocket costs associated with obtaining the medication. These costs typically include co-pays and deductibles.
Understanding Co-pays and Deductibles
A co-pay is a fixed amount that you must pay for each prescription. This amount can vary depending on your insurance plan and the specific medication. A deductible is the amount you must pay out-of-pocket before your insurance coverage kicks in. It’s essential to understand these terms to estimate your potential out-of-pocket costs for Revefenacin.

What is Revefenacin?
Revefenacin is a medication that belongs to a class of drugs called long-acting muscarinic antagonists (LAMAs). It is used for the long-term maintenance treatment of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D).
How does Revefenacin work?
Revefenacin works by relaxing and opening the airways in the lungs, making it easier to breathe for individuals with COPD. It helps to reduce the symptoms of COPD such as shortness of breath, coughing, and wheezing.
What are the common side effects of Revefenacin?
Common side effects of Revefenacin may include cough, runny nose, upper respiratory tract infection, back pain, and headache. It is important to consult with a healthcare professional if you experience any bothersome or persistent side effects.
Is Revefenacin safe to use?
Revefenacin has been approved by the FDA for the treatment of COPD and is considered safe when used as prescribed. However, like any medication, it may not be suitable for everyone. It is important to discuss your medical history and any other medications you are taking with your healthcare provider before starting Revefenacin.
Can Revefenacin be used by children?
Revefenacin is not approved for use in children. It is intended for adults with COPD. The safety and effectiveness of Revefenacin in pediatric patients have not been established.
